Terry Whiffing

VP, Services at OnX Canada

No bio yet


Org chart


Teams

This person is not in any teams


Offices

This person is not in any offices


OnX Canada

2 followers

OnX Canada is a leading technology solution provider that serves businesses, healthcare organizations, and government agencies across Canada.


Headquarters

Vaughan, Canada

Employees

1,001-5,000

Links